Saute them and freeze for later use heres how

Cool sauteed mushrooms before packaging them. Allow the mushrooms to come to room temperature, or place the pan of sauteed mushrooms in a sink filled with ice water to cool them quickly.
2

Transfer the mushrooms to a freezer-safe plastic storage container. Package a large amount of sauteed mushrooms in several small containers. Leave a half-inch in each container to allow for possible expansion.
3

Wipe any liquids off of the container's rim with a paper towel. Press an airtight lid onto the container securely.
4

Label the container with a piece of freezer tape featuring the storage date.
5

Store the mushrooms in a freezer set at 0 degrees Fahrenheit for up to nine months.

I plan to dry mushrooms by threading them onto thick cotton and hanging in a cool place, I love the chewiness and flavour.
